Hello, my name is Stacey Adams. I am a Licensed Clinical Social Worker with a Master’s in Social Work from Stritch School of Medicine. My approach to therapy is guided by and centered on empowering those I serve. Mental health, substance abuse, and adjusting to challenging life changes are areas I have and continue to seek to provide support through. My approach My therapeutic approach is eclectic. Therapy is a personalized process that I approach in an empathic, motivating, and solution-focused way. My focus Life has many challenges. I have found that coming alongside adults facing challenges with substance use, depression, anxiety, and stress is where I can offer meaningful support. My communication style An environment of respect, free from judgment, in which your thoughts and feelings can be freely expressed is the base of sessions, enabling clients to trust the process. My journey to mental healthcare My journey to becoming a therapist was rooted in service. A listening ear is often taken for granted. There is great enjoyment in seeing others reach and meet the version of themselves they have been working diligently toward. My philosophy is that healing begins with building on what’s within. You are not what others think of you; you are what you think of yourself. My goals for you Goal setting is a process of coming alongside clients and assisting them in defining and developing realistic goals. My role is to be supportive through the process. Together we will track and celebrate progress along the way. My first session with you During the first session, clients can expect a welcoming atmosphere to begin the therapeutic relationship. Clients will be able to share their expectations for our time together.
